Los Angeles Rams 2016 NFL Schedule Released

Here's the Rams' first regular season schedule since returning to LA.

Here's your official 2016 Regular Season Schedule for the Los Angeles Rams:

Week Date vs./@ Opponent Time (all times ET) TV
1 Mon., Sep. 12 @ San Francisco 49ers 10:20pm ESPN
2 Sun., Sep. 18 vs. Seattle Seahawks 4:05pm FOX
3 Sun., Sep. 25 @ Tampa Bay Buccaneers 4:05pm FOX
4 Sun., Oct. 2 @ Arizona Cardinals 4:25pm FOX
5 Sun., Oct. 9 vs. Buffalo Bills 4:25pm CBS
6 Sun., Oct. 16 @ Detroit Lions 1:00pm FOX
7 Sun., Oct. 23 vs.* New York Giants 9:30am NFL Network
8 BYE WEEK
9 Sun., Nov. 6 vs. Carolina Panthers 4:05pm FOX
10 Sun., Nov. 13 @ New York Jets 1:00pm FOX
11 Sun., Nov. 20 vs. Miami Dolphins 4:05pm FOX
12 Sun., Nov. 27 @ New Orleans Saints 1:00pm FOX
13 Sun., Dec. 4 @ New England Patriots 1:00pm FOX
14 Sun., Dec. 11 vs. Atlanta Falcons 4:25pm FOX
15 Thu., Dec. 15 @ Seattle Seahawks 8:25pm NBC/NFL
16 Sun., Dec. 24 vs. San Francisco 49ers 4:25pm FOX
17 Sun., Jan. 1 vs. Arizona Cardinals 4:25pm FOX

* - The Rams' game against the Giants will be played in London, England, October 23

It's an interesting set up for the Rams' first season since moving back to Los Angeles.

The pre-bye run doesn't lean on any home advantage; just two of the Rams first seven games will be in Los Angeles. That doesn't bode well for a Rams team that has struggled mightily to get off to good starts under Head Coach Jeff Fisher.

And post-bye? Not any easier kicking things off against Super Bowl runners up Carolina with three of the next four thereafter on the road.

The rarity is that they can lean into a late-season push with three of their final four at home.
